Okay here's my list:

 

The sassy gay guy

The "I'll sleep with anything" bi man or woman

The "I'm a cold b!tch, now come and warm me up" female romance (Morrigan, Miranda)

The "I'm your bro whether you want me to be or not" guy (Garrus, Varric)

The handsome and noble guy ... who's only into women

The innocent girl you feel a little uncomfortable romancing (Merrill, Tali)

The villain whose goal in life is ULTIMATE POWER for no real reason (Corypheus, Udina)

The ninja / samurai Asian (Kai Leng, Kasumi)

The wise Native (non-BioWare example is Chakotay from ST:VOY)

Okay basically any racial stereotype, you can see where this is going

The female prostitute with the heart of gold (Sha'ira, Inara from Firefly)

The male grunt (James Vega, Jacob)

The grizzled male veteran (Zaeed)

 

A lot of these can be so easily subverted simply by re-envisioning sex, sexuality, or race. For example, a female bro, a sassy straight guy, or a Ninja-like Black guy. Too often games and TV shows go for the straight up trope, probably not on purpose, but just not thinking too deeply about what they're putting out there.
